Alright, Star Wars fans, you may have had mixed feelings about the most recent films in a galaxy far, far away, but you’ve probably been loving The Madalorian on Disney Plus and that means you have a lot to be excited about.

With the success of The Madalorian, Disney Plus is doubling, tripling, quadrupling (you get the idea) down on more shows set in the Star Wars universe. The list of upcoming series includes:

  • Ahsoka - with the character from The Madalorian getting her own series.
  • The Book of Boba Fett - we don’t know much about the plot, but we can assume the titular bounty hunter will play a prominent role in the series.
  • Rangers of the New Republic - this series will coincide with The Mandalorian and Ahsoka from a timeline perspective, but not much else is known about it yet.
  • Andor - a prequel to Rogue One that is set to come out in 2022.
  • The Bad Batch - focusing on a team of rogue Clone Troopers from The Clone Wars series.
  • Star Wars: Visions - a collection of short animated features based in the Star Wars universe, coming out in 2021.
  • Lando - all we really know is it will focus on fan-favorite character Lando Calrissian.
  • The Acolyte - taking place hundreds of years before the Phantom Menace, it will delve into a previously unexplored time in the Star Wars timeline.
  • A Droid Story - an animated series about R2-D2 and C-3PO.  
  • Obi-Wan Kenobi - focusing on another seminal character from the Star Wars universe.

An Obi-Wan Kenobi Viewing Primer

When can we expect to watch it?

Filming is expected to start in March 2021, so the likely release date will be late 2021 or early 2022.

Who is in it?

We welcome back two familiar faces from Star Wars Episodes 2 and 3 in Ewan McGregor as Obi-Wan and Hayden Christensen as Darth Vader. 

When is the story set?

The series is set to take place 10 years after the events of Revenge of the Sith (Episode III) and 9 years before A New Hope (Episode IV). 

Where will it take place?

We can expect much or all of the action to take place on Tattoine, where a young Luke Skywalker is being raised by his aunt and uncle, with Obi-Wan keeping his distance but also watching to make sure Luke stays safe.

What happens?

We don’t know for sure, but we think we might see Obi-Wan learn the secrets of becoming a Force Ghost, which will come in handy for him in the future. Let’s assume we’ll see some fun characters we know would be on Tatooine like Jabba the Hutt and of course we’ll get to see a younger version of Luke Skywalker.
